The Claas Xerion 5000 tractor is powered by a Caterpillar 12.5L diesel engine and 1735 lb-ft /2352.7 Nm of torque. It has a 4x4 4WD drive configuration and a continuously variable transmission transmission.

The engine is capable of producing a rated power of 487hp / 363.2kW and a maximum power of 524hp / 390.7kW. It has a rated RPM of 2000 and an idle RPM of 800-2080. The engine has a torque of 1735 lb-ft /2352.7 Nm at 1400 RPM and a starter voltage of 24.
The transmission is a ZF Eccom 4.5 CVT type, which stands for continuously variable transmission. It has infinite forward and reverse gears. Power | |
|---|---|
| Engine (gross) | 487hp / 363.2kW |
| Engine (max) | 524hp / 390.7kW |
Engine Detail | |
| Description | Caterpillar C13 diesel liquid-cooled |
| Displacement | 762.8ci / 12.5L |
| Rated Power (ece R120) | 487hp / 363.2kW |
| Maximum Power (ece R120) | 524hp / 390.7kW |
| Rated Rpm | 2000 |
| Idle Rpm | 800-2080 |
| Torque | 1735 lb-ft /2352.7 Nm |
| Torque Rpm | 1400 |
| Starter Volts | 24 |
Engine | |
| Description | Caterpillar 12.5L diesel |
Transmission | |
| Transmission | ZF Eccom 4.5 CVT |
| Type | continuously variable transmission |
| Gears | infinite forward and reverse |
Mechanical | |
| Chassis | 4x4 4WD |
| Steering | four-wheel steering |
| Brakes | hydraulic wet discs |
| Cab | Cab standard with air-conditioning. |
| Transmission | continuously variable transmission |
Tires | |
| Ag Front | 800/70 R38/710/75 R42/900/60 R42 |
| Ag Rear | 800/70 R38/710/75 R42/900/60 R42 |
Dimensions | |
| Wheelbase | 137.8inches / 350cm |
| Length | 295inches / 749cm |
| Min Width | 98inches / 248cm |
| Max Width | 129.9inches / 329cm |
| Max Height | 149.6inches / 379cm |
| Shipping Weight | 29,540lbs / 13399kg |
| Min Ground Clearance | 14.8inches / 37cm |
| Max Ground Clearance | 20.7inches / 52cm |
Dimensions And Tires | |
| Wheelbase | 137.8inches / 350cm |
| Weight | 29,540lbs / 13399kg |
| Front Tire | 800/70 |
| Rear Tire | 800/70 |
Capacity | |
| Fuel | 264.2gal / 1000.0L |
| Hydraulic System | 31.7gal / 120.0L |
Hydraulics | |
| Capacity | 31.7gal / 120.0L |
| Pressure | 2900psi / 200.0bar |
| Rear Valves | 6 |
| Front Valves | 2 |
| Scv Flow | 27.74gpm / 105.0lpm |
| Total Flow | 54.16gpm / 205.0lpm |
Tractor Hitch | |
| Rear Type | 4N |
| Control | position and draft control |
| Rear Lift | 30,570lbs / 13866kg |
| Front Hitch | 3N |
| Front Lift | 18,800lbs / 8527kg |
Power Take Off Pto | |
| Rear Rpm | 1000 (optional) |
